时间:2024-11-18 来源:网络 人气:
深入解析MPC系统:模型预测控制的未来趋势
MPC系统的工作原理主要包括以下几个步骤:
建立系统模型:首先,需要建立一个精确的系统模型,该模型能够描述系统的动态行为。
预测未来状态:基于系统模型,预测系统在未来一段时间内的状态。
优化控制输入:根据预测的未来状态,通过优化算法计算最优的控制输入,以使系统达到期望的状态。
执行控制动作:将计算出的最优控制输入应用于实际系统,实现对系统的控制。
MPC系统具有以下优势:
提高控制精度:MPC系统能够根据系统模型和预测结果,计算出最优的控制输入,从而提高控制精度。
增强鲁棒性:MPC系统在面临不确定性和外部干扰时,能够通过优化算法调整控制输入,增强系统的鲁棒性。
适应性强:MPC系统可以根据不同的应用场景和需求,调整系统参数和控制策略,具有较强的适应性。
MPC系统在以下领域有着广泛的应用:
工业自动化:在化工、食品、制药等行业,MPC系统可以实现对生产过程的精确控制,提高生产效率和产品质量。
航空航天:在航空航天领域,MPC系统可以用于飞行器的姿态控制、发动机控制等,提高飞行器的稳定性和安全性。
汽车制造:在汽车制造领域,MPC系统可以用于发动机控制、制动系统控制等,提高汽车的燃油经济性和安全性。
能源管理:在能源管理领域,MPC系统可以用于电力系统、燃气轮机等设备的控制,提高能源利用效率。
尽管MPC系统具有诸多优势,但在实际应用中仍面临一些挑战:
系统模型的准确性:MPC系统的性能依赖于系统模型的准确性,而实际系统中往往存在模型不确定性。
计算复杂度:MPC系统需要进行大量的计算,对计算资源的要求较高。
实时性:在实时性要求较高的应用场景中,MPC系统的实时性可能无法满足需求。
深度学习与MPC的结合:利用深度学习技术提高系统模型的准确性,降低计算复杂度。
分布式MPC:将MPC算法应用于分布式系统,提高系统的实时性和鲁棒性。
自适应MPC:根据系统运行状态和外部环境,动态调整MPC参数和控制策略。
MPC系统作为一种先进的控制策略,在各个领域都有着广泛的应用前景。随着技术的不断发展,MPC系统将面临更多挑战,同时也将迎来更多机遇。未来,MPC系统将在深度学习、分布式计算、自适应控制等方面取得更多突破,为人类社会的发展做出更大贡献。